Water boiling and heating base with anti-dry-burning structure
Through the design of gravity sensors and water collection components, the problem of the heating base being difficult to detect the amount of liquid is solved, and the effects of preventing dry burning and erosion are achieved.

[0001] The utility model belongs to the technical field of water-boiling heating bases, in particular to a water-boiling heating base with an anti-dry-boiling structure. Background Art
[0002] Common coffee cups or similar thermoses on the market are placed on a fixed heating base. The methods for controlling heating and heat preservation are usually: 1. Using the gravity of the cup body and liquid to act on a mechanical switch or touch switch to turn on the heating function; 2. The user operates a button or touch switch to turn on the heating function; 3. Other methods such as infrared rays and induction switches detect that the cup body is placed in a fixed position and turn on the heating function.
[0003] The above three methods are simple and effective in structure, and can implement the control of the heating function, and even detect and infer the temperature of the liquid in the cup through temperature sensors or time settings. However, it is difficult to control the amount of liquid in the cup, especially when there is a lack of liquid. It is difficult to prevent the heating function from dry burning. Secondly, there is an annular groove on the top of the existing heating base, which can be used to position the container at the top. However, when there is a lot of water in the container, some water will overflow when the water boils and slide along the outer wall of the container into the annular groove. After long-term accumulation, it will cause erosion to the heating base.
[0004] Therefore, in order to solve the above problems, a water heating base with an anti-dry-burning structure is proposed. Utility Model Content
[0005] In order to solve the problems raised in the above-mentioned background technology, the utility model provides a water boiling heating base with an anti-dry burning structure, which has the advantages of sensing the weight of the container according to the gravity sensor to judge the liquid capacity inside the container, thereby turning on different heating states to avoid dry burning, and being able to drain the water accumulated on the base to avoid erosion of the base.
[0006] To achieve the above objectives, the present invention provides the following technical solutions: a water heating base with an anti-dry-boiling structure, comprising a base housing, wherein a heating coil, a PBCA, and a gravity sensor are respectively installed in the base housing, and an annular positioning groove is formed on the top surface of the base housing, and a water collection component is connected to the annular positioning groove;
[0007] The water collection assembly includes a U-shaped water pipe connected to the annular positioning groove, and the U-shaped water pipe is connected to a water storage pad, and the water storage pads are evenly distributed on the bottom of the base shell.
[0008] Preferably, the base shell is composed of a base upper shell and a base lower shell, and the annular positioning groove is provided on the base upper shell.
[0009] Preferably, a heat dissipation through hole is provided on the lower shell of the base, and an elastic fastener is provided at a position on the lower shell of the base corresponding to the position on the upper shell of the base.
[0010] Preferably, the water storage foot pad includes an upper cover, the top of the upper cover is fixedly connected to the lower shell of the base, and the upper cover is threadedly connected to a water storage cylinder.
[0011] Preferably, a connecting pipe is connected between adjacent upper covers, and the U-shaped water pipe is connected to one of the upper covers.
[0012] Preferably, a threaded ring section is formed on the top of the water storage cylinder, and the threaded ring section is threadedly connected to the internal thread of the inner wall of the upper cover.
[0013] Preferably, the bottom of the water storage foot pad is provided with an anti-slip pad
[0014] Compared with the prior art, the beneficial effects of the present invention are as follows:
[0015] 1. The utility model sets a gravity sensor to judge the volume change inside the container. When there is no water in the container, the heating coil can be controlled to stop running to avoid dry burning. Secondly, the water volume inside the container can be judged according to the water volume in the container, and then heating or keeping warm can be performed;
[0016] 2. The utility model provides a water collection component. After water accumulates in the annular positioning groove, the accumulated water will be introduced into the water storage pad through the U-shaped water pipe to prevent a large amount of accumulated water from corroding the heating base. [0036] Working principle and process: After the water storage container is placed on the heating base, the gravity sensor 4 can sense the pressure on the heating base, and control the wireless coil 2 to turn on the heating or insulation function according to the algorithm (not limited to wireless heating methods, such as PTC heating, etc.), and prompt consumers with different indicator light states. If there is any abnormality, the system will enter a dormant state if no human intervention is taken within the specified time. According to the different states of the water storage container, the system working mode is as follows (not limited to this mode): 1. When an empty cup is identified (the weight of the water storage container), the indicator light flashes, and if there is no human operation for 5 minutes, it will enter the sleep state to prevent dry boiling; 2. When an overcup is identified (exceeding a certain weight of a full cup), the indicator light flashes, and if there is no human operation for 5 minutes, it will enter the sleep state to prevent dry boiling; 3. When no cup is identified (the weight is less than the weight of the water storage container), the indicator light flashes, and if there is no human operation for 5 minutes, it will enter the sleep state to prevent dry boiling; 4. When a full cup is identified (the weight of the water storage container plus the full liquid), the indicator light is always on, and the system is in the heating or heat preservation state; 5. When a half cup is identified (the weight of the water storage container plus part of the liquid), the indicator light is always on , for heating or insulation state. Compared with other common technologies in the market, the advantage is that the system can give different working states according to the changes in the amount of water in the water storage container, preventing dry burning to save resources and reduce safety risks. When water accumulates in the annular positioning groove 5 due to overflow and spillage, the accumulated water will be introduced into the water storage foot pad 602 through the U-shaped water guide pipe 601 to avoid a large amount of accumulated water from corroding the heating base. When the water level in the water storage foot pad 602 reaches the connection position of the connecting pipe 9, the excess water can be introduced into the adjacent water storage foot pad 602, thereby enhancing the storage capacity. When too much water accumulates inside the water storage foot pad 602, the water storage cylinder 6022 can be unscrewed to pour out the water accumulated in the water storage foot pad 602.
